How Does Your Car Know When The Speed Limit Changes?
Have you been behind the wheel of a new car lately? The sheer amount of smart features they throw at the driver is unbelievable. Beyond infotainment systems replacing CD players or fancy adaptive cruise control and lane keep abilities, newer models can also tell you when posted speed limits change. Pass a speed limit sign, and some cars will display the new limit on your instrument cluster, infotainment screen, or head-up display almost instantaneously. But how?
It's an advanced driver assistance system (ADAS) known as traffic-sign recognition (TSR), and it uses a mix of cameras, data, and sophisticated image-processing software to update you on roadside signs as you drive. Rather than relying on navigation data alone, traffic-sign recognition incorporates an additional layer of awareness by continuously scanning the road ahead of you for important traffic markers. It's not a replacement for paying attention to the road, of course, but brands like Honda include it as a safety feature if you happen to miss a sign or two.

Traffic-sign recognition starts with a forward-facing camera mounted high on the windshield, typically around the rearview mirror housing. It's there to monitor the road ahead, continuously capturing images of roadside signs as the vehicle drives. (The same camera also helps you with lane-keep assist and adaptive cruise control, among other innovative safety features.) Once a speed limit sign enters the camera's field of view, the software analyzes the image in real time, classifies it, and displays a matching symbol for the driver.
Just because TSR systems rely on cameras and real-time data, it doesn't mean they're completely accurate all the time. Their accuracy depends entirely on how clear of a view they can get of the roadway signs. Heavy rain, snow, fog, and other poor conditions are going to hurt visibility... and, in turn, accuracy. Super bright or super dark lighting conditions can also have an impact. Even a dirty windshield can interfere with camera performance and hurt your TSR system's performance. Roadside conditions can be just as much of a challenge. Signs partially hidden by trees, blocked by other roadside objects, or signs bent, warped, or mounted at weird angles might not get recognized properly, either.
